Webb2 dec. 2024 · Process Simplification involves systematically studying each business process, uncovering hidden sources of complexity. This idea is to permanently eliminate complex steps, wasted resources and non-value-added process activities, and implement ways to optimise the process. Webb28 juni 2024 · Corporate simplification is the process of removing unnecessary layers (of one or more companies) from a corporate structure. The benefits of a corporate simplification exercise can include: the release of capital, allowing funds to be diverted to profitable business areas.
